Quincy College

School of Allied Health

Quincy College is a Public institution with a campus in Quincy, Massachusetts. The institution is approved to offer nursing programs by the Massachusetts Board of Nursing. The Quincy, Massachusetts campus for Quincy College is located in a Suburb setting, see the map below. Total enrollment for all degrees including nursing programs is 2,602. The student-to-faculty ratio is 18-to-1. In-state tuition and fees were $7,344, while out-of-state tuition and fees were $7,344 for the most recent reporting period.

Nursing Programs

  • Licensed Practical Nursing (LPN)
  • Associate of Science in Nursing (ASN)
